Why AI Automation Matters for Deck Builders

Before we explore tactics, it’s helpful to understand the core reasons AI is becoming a business‑critical asset:

  • Cost savings: Automated workflows replace manual data entry, reduce errors, and free staff to focus on higher‑value activities.
  • Speed to market: AI‑driven advertising platforms can launch and optimise campaigns in minutes, not days.
  • Personalisation at scale: Machine‑learning models analyse past projects, client preferences, and local trends to tailor offers in real time.
  • Predictable ROI: Predictive analytics forecast lead conversion rates, enabling smarter budget allocation.

AI‑Powered Marketing Strategies That Deliver Real ROI

1. Hyper‑Targeted Facebook and Instagram Ads

Delray Beach residents spend a lot of time on visual platforms—perfect for showcasing stunning deck photos. An AI expert can set up a system that:

  1. Analyzes historical ad performance and identifies the most responsive demographics (e.g., homeowners aged 35‑55 with beach‑front properties).
  2. Automatically creates look‑alike audiences based on past converts.
  3. Optimises bidding strategies in real time, shifting spend to the highest‑performing ad sets.

Cost‑saving tip: Start with a modest daily budget ($25‑$50) and let the AI platform allocate funds where the cost‑per‑lead (CPL) drops below your target ($10‑$15). Within weeks you’ll see a lower CPL than traditional manual campaigns.

2. Chat‑Powered Lead Capture on Your Website

Many prospective clients visit a deck builder’s site, browse a portfolio, and leave without filling out a form. An AI‑driven chatbot can:

  • Ask qualifying questions (budget range, project timeline, square footage).
  • Provide instant quotes based on a pricing algorithm.
  • Schedule a phone call or onsite estimate directly from the chat window.

3. Email Nurture Sequences Powered by Predictive Models

Not every visitor is ready to sign a contract today. AI can segment leads by intent score and automatically send a series of educational emails:

  • Week 1 – “5 Reasons a Deck Increases Your Home’s Value in Coastal Florida.”
  • Week 2 – “Choosing the Right Materials for Salt‑Air Resistance.”
  • Week 3 – “Before‑and‑After Gallery: Local Projects You’ll Love.”

Predictive analytics predict which leads are most likely to convert after each touchpoint, allowing you to focus follow‑up efforts on the hottest prospects.

AI‑Enhanced Customer Management for Seamless Project Delivery

1. Automated Project Scheduling and Resource Allocation

Deck construction involves multiple steps: design, permitting, material ordering, crew scheduling, and final inspection. An AI‑based scheduler can:

  1. Analyse crew availability, weather forecasts, and material lead times.
  2. Generate optimal daily work orders that minimise idle time.
  3. Alert managers when a potential delay (e.g., a storm warning) is detected, automatically re‑routing resources.

2. Smart Materials Inventory Management

Over‑ordering lumber or composite decking can tie up cash, while stock‑outs delay projects. An AI inventory system predicts usage based on the pipeline of booked jobs, seasonal demand spikes, and supplier lead times. It triggers purchase orders only when the projected shortage exceeds a safety threshold.

Actionable tip: Integrate your accounting software (e.g., QuickBooks) with an AI inventory manager to get real‑time cost‑of‑goods‑sold (COGS) updates—this improves profit margin visibility instantly.

3. Sentiment‑Driven Customer Follow‑Up

After a deck is completed, the client experience continues through warranty calls, referrals, and online reviews. Natural language processing (NLP) tools analyse post‑project survey comments, identifying sentiment trends:

  • Positive sentiment triggers an automated thank‑you email with a request for a Google review.
  • Negative sentiment initiates a flag for a human manager to resolve the issue, preventing bad reviews.

Practical Steps to Get Started With AI Automation

Step 1: Audit Your Current Processes

Identify repetitive, data‑heavy tasks that could be automated. Common candidates for deck builders include:

  • Lead capture and qualification
  • Quote generation
  • Project scheduling
  • Inventory replenishment
  • Customer follow‑up

Step 3: Run a Pilot Project

Pick one high‑impact area—usually lead capture. Set clear KPIs (e.g., cost per qualified lead, conversion rate, time to schedule). Run the AI tool for 30‑45 days, compare results to the baseline, and iterate.

Step 4: Scale and Integrate

Once the pilot proves a cost savings of at least 15‑20%, expand the automation to other workflows. Use APIs or middleware (Zapier, Integromat) to keep data flowing between your CRM, accounting, and project management platforms.

Step 5: Monitor, Optimise, and Train

AI models improve with data. Schedule monthly reviews to:

  • Adjust budget allocations based on ad performance trends.
  • Refine the chatbot’s question tree from real interactions.
  • Update inventory forecasts after new product launches.

Invest in training your team (or hire an AI consultant) to keep the system aligned with your business goals.
